Recalls for the 2004 YAMAHA FZ6
NHTSA has recorded 2 recalls for the 2004 YAMAHA FZ6, potentially affecting up to 5,654 vehicles.
Recall 14E012000 — EQUIPMENT
| 2,827 vehicles affected
Defect: Ohlins Racing AB (Ohlins) is recalling certain steering dampers kits manufactured with an incorrectly machined bracket. These dampers were sold for use as aftermarket equipment on Yamaha R1, R6, and FZ6, Suzuki TL1000 R and GSX1300R, Honda CB600RR, and Ducati Monster 1000, 748, 848, 916, 996, and 998 motorcycles. Also included are universal steering damper kits with part numbers SD...
Consequence: If there is a crack in the steering bracket, at low speeds it may cause the steering to lock, leading to personal injury or a crash.
Remedy: Ohlins will notify the distributors and provide their customers with a new bracket. The recall began in November 2013. Owners may contact Ohlins USA at 1-828-692-4525. Note: This recall is an expansion of recall 13E-034.

Most Recent Complaints
Front drive shaft, chain sprocket ‘Nut/lock washer’ has came loose and fell off on the highway. Could have locked the chain around the wheel and cause a major crash, also could have severely damaged the engine casing. It damaged the rear swing arm and a piece piece near the stater. I replaced the nut & locking washer tab, exact replacement only To have the same issue just I didn’t allow it to spin off since I was aware of this happening. I replaced the second one with a different style but same locking washer tab same issue it comes loose within 8 to 10miles. The nut is torqued to spec as stated by Yamaha. Iv reached out to several places including Yamaha and cannot seem to find a solution. Iv joined motorcycle forums and read people with same issue I’m having and wow am I lucky one. But they have had replacement parts and labor performed because of a safety recall of the issue. Why can I not get this resolved I have no clue what els to do.!! Please help

YAMAHA 2004 FZ6 BIKE RUNS GOOD FOR A WHILE, AND ALL THE SUDDEN THE ENGINE LOSES 90 % OF ITS POWER, I HAVE TO TURN THE KEY OFF, THEN BACK ON TO REGAIN POWER WHILE IN TRAFFIC, ONE TIME THIS HAPPEN I GAVE IT TO MUCH GAS TO GET OUT OF TRAFFIC ,AND I FLIPPED THE BIKE OVER IN THE MIDDLE OF THE STREET. IT WAS MY LUCKY DAY NOBODY RAN OVER ME. LOOKING AT THIS WEB SITE , THERE IS A LOT OF OTHER FZ6 RIDERS WITH THE SAME PROBLEM, I HAVE ASKED 4 YAMAHA DEALERS IF ANYONE ELSE IS HAVING THIS PROBLEM AND THEY ALL SAID NO? WELL THEY SURE DO BY LOOKING ON THIS WEB,I HAVE THE EXACT SAME PROBLEMS AS THOUGH OTHERS ON THIS SITE, AND A FACTORY RECALL IS NEEDED! SOMEONE GOING TO DIE IF NOT ALREADY THAT WE KNOW OF BECAUSE OF THIS PROBLEM. *NM
MOTORCYCLE SHUTS OFF AFTER REDUCING THROTTLE DURING DECELERATION AND DURING SHIFTING. MANY RIDERS OF THE SAME MODEL MOTORCYCLE HAVE REPORTED THE SAME PROBLEM. THIS IS DANGEROUS BECAUSE THE BIKE IS W/O POWER AND SOMETIMES DURING DOWNSHIFTING THE REAR TIRE LOSES TRACTION AND CAUSES THE BIKE TO SLIDE SIDEWAYS. *NM
